At the start of the tour we will discover how whisky in Scotland was first produced, who started making it, the illicit trade and what made it the world famous drink it is today. Now we know the background it's time to hit the whisky trail, otherwise known as the pub! The experience is best for guests that want to learn a little about scotch, visit some local bars and share some craic. You don’t need to visit stuffy high end whisky bars to enjoy a dram! In each pub we will enjoy a dram and have a blether (chat!) a Scottish tradition dating back centuries. Learning a wee bit about each other’s culture is one of the main aims of the night. To ensure we enjoy the best bars the walking distance between each venue is approx 5-10minutes. Total walking distance approx 3km. Also please bear in mind that due to the nature of the tour we sometimes can't get a seat in each venue. It's London, it's Friday night, it's an adventure!
